24-4
config dhcpv6 pool ipv6network_addr
Description
This command is used to configure the range of IPv6 network addresses for the DHCPv6 pool.
The IPv6 addresses in the range are free to be assigned to any DHCPv6 client. When the
DHCPv6 server receives a request from the client, the server will automatically find an available
pool to allocate an IPv6 address.
The begin_networkaddr and end_networkaddr must observer some rules as followed:
The prefix of the begin_networkaddr and end_networkaddr are not consistence, otherwise, the
switch will print an error message: The prefix of begin_networkaddr and end_networkaddr must be
consistence.(e.g.: the begin_networkaddr is 2000::1/64, and the end_networkaddr is 3000::100/64)
The begin address must not be large than end address, otherwise, the switch will print an error
message: The begin IPv6 address must be lower than or equal to the end IPv6 address.(e.g.: the
begin_networkaddr is 2000::200/64, and the end_networkaddr is 2000::100/64)
There must not be intersection between the IPv6 address ranges of two pools, otherwise, the
Switch will print an error message: IPv6network address collision. (e.g.: pool1: 2000::1/64 ---
2000::100/64, pool2: 2000::50/64 --- 2000::200/64)
The IPv6 network address can't be Link-local address and Multicast address, otherwise, the
Switch will print an error message: "The IPv6 network address can't be Link-local address or
Multicast address. " (e.g.:: pool1: FE80::1/64 --- FE80::100/64, pool2: FE80::200/64 ---
FE80::300/64
